Discover the Best Fast-Food Breakfast Sandwiches for a Energizing Start

Delicious fast-food breakfast sandwich with hash browns and coffee.

Starting Your Day Right: The Joy of Breakfast Sandwiches

For many people, breakfast is the most important meal of the day. It sets the tone for energy levels and moods. In today’s busy world, grabbing a breakfast sandwich from a fast-food chain can be a quick and satisfying option. But not all breakfast sandwiches are created equal; some can be surprisingly hearty and nutritious, offering a great start to the day.

The Top Fast-Food Breakfast Sandwiches You Should Try

1. Jack in the Box – Known for its All-Day Breakfast, Jack in the Box features a menu with breakfast sandwiches available at any time of the day. With croissant, sourdough, and soft bakery bun options, it's a hit among fans for good reason. Their breakfast burritos also add a touch of zest to morning routines.

2. Dunkin’ – While famous for their doughnuts, Dunkin's breakfast sandwiches are a delightful surprise. Offering customizable options on bagels and croissants, it caters to diverse tastes and can be a wholesome choice when combined with their coffee.

3. Wendy’s – Up the ante with Wendy’s Breakfast Baconator, a unique stack with six strips of bacon and a sausage patty. This hearty combo promises not only satisfaction but an excellent source of protein that keeps you energized longer.

4. Chick-fil-A – Their chicken biscuit is a breath of fresh air in the breakfast sandwich world. It's not your typical choice, making it stand out as both a fun and delicious option, especially for those craving something spicy.

5. Starbucks – Elevate your mornings with Starbucks, where breakfast sandwiches are crafted with high-quality ingredients on artisan-style breads. Their range includes options for meat lovers as well as vegetarians, ensuring everyone can enjoy a treat.

6. Burger King – The Croissan’wich reigns supreme here, delivering buttery goodness with every bite. The sandwich offers lots of protein choices, from beef to chicken, making it versatile and fulfilling.

7. McDonald’s – No fast-food breakfast assortment would be complete without the legendary Egg McMuffin and McGriddle. These staples have delighted millions and pair excellently with iconic hash browns.

Why Breakfast Sandwiches Matter

Breakfast sandwiches provide not just convenience but also a range of nutrients that can support overall health. Protein, healthy fats, and carbohydrates give the body the fuel it needs in the morning. Balancing ingredients like eggs, lean meats, and whole grains can create a sandwich that's both tasty and nutritious.

Healthy Alternatives to Fast Food Breakfast Sandwiches

If you’re looking for healthier options without sacrificing taste, consider making your breakfast sandwich at home. Starting with whole-grain bread and fresh ingredients can enhance nutritional value while keeping the flavors intact. You could use scrambled egg whites, turkey bacon, and avocado to craft a sandwich that’s not only robust but also good for your health.

Tips for Choosing the Right Breakfast Sandwich

When selecting a breakfast sandwich, consider the balance of proteins, fats, and carbs. Look for sandwiches made with whole grains and lean ingredients. If you enjoy breakfast on the go, opting for ingredients naturally high in protein can boost your energy levels and stave off that mid-morning slump.

Unraveling the Link Between H. Pylori, Diet, and Stomach Cancer Risk

Update The Curious Case of Stomach Cancer in Japan Japan boasts one of the world’s longest life expectancies, yet its paradoxical triumph comes coupled with unusually high rates of stomach cancer. This raises a profound question: what factors contribute to this dichotomy? Diet plays a critical role, particularly the concerning relationship between H. pylori, a common stomach bacteria, and certain dietary habits in Japan.In Friday Favorites: Kimchi, H. Pylori, Stomach Cancer & How to Treat H. Pylori Naturally with Diet, significant insights are shared on dietary impacts related to H. pylori and stomach cancer, prompting further exploration into this vital topic. Understanding H. pylori: The Infectious Intruder H. pylori infection is recognized as a Group 1 carcinogen, indicating a strong possibility of causing cancer. While this bacteria is prevalent across the globe—affecting nearly half of the world's adult population—it’s particularly overwhelmingly represented in Japan and Korea, which report the highest rates of stomach cancer. However, this linkage reveals a complexity. Despite H. pylori being more widespread in some other regions, such as Nigeria, stomach cancer rates are comparatively low. How do differing diets intersect with the presence of H. pylori? The Dietary Dilemma: What’s on the Plate? Research suggests that traditional Japanese diets, which include preserved and pickled foods like kimchi and salted fish, may exacerbate stomach cancer risk. Salted foods can damage the stomach lining and enhance the growth of H. pylori while affecting the body's cancer-fighting capabilities. In contrast, fresh produce, particularly cruciferous vegetables like broccoli, has been shown to diminish these risks significantly. Cruciferous Vegetables: The Natural Defenders Against H. pylori Broccoli sprouts have taken center stage in recent studies for their potential to help combat H. pylori. A study demonstrated that individuals consuming daily servings of these sprouts were able to significantly reduce their H. pylori colonization rates. With a natural compound called sulforaphane that exhibits antimicrobial properties, broccoli sprouts are a promising natural intervention against H. pylori infection. Garlic: A Culinary Hero in Stomach Health Garlic, another staple in many diets, particularly in Asia, has shown potential benefits in combating stomach cancer as well. A myriad of observational studies indicate that high consumption of garlic might correlate with lower stomach cancer rates. Laboratory studies further support these claims by demonstrating garlic's effectiveness against H. pylori, with some evidence suggesting it may help reduce precancerous growths. The Role of Diet in Cancer Progression: A Closer Look H. pylori infection often operates in tandem with dietary conditions to increase cancer risk. Those genetically predisposed and infected with virulent strains of H. pylori might not develop cancer unless coupled with certain dietary patterns, particularly high consumption of pork. This suggests that skinning the risk factors may not be solely about H. pylori but also the accompanying diet that enhances cancer likelihood. Balancing Hope with Reality: Evidence and Next Steps Though research indicates H. pylori plays a significant role in the progression of stomach cancer, it isn't the sole factor. The role of dietary components cannot be understated: while H. pylori may initiate a sequence of inflammation and cellular damage, the presence of dietary carcinogens exacerbates this. Pioneering studies advocate for incorporating anti-inflammatory, antioxidant-rich foods like garlic and cruciferous vegetables into daily meals. This shift may not only serve as a preventive measure but also a significant enhancement of personal health. In light of these findings, it is essential to advocate for increased awareness and education about the impact of dietary choices on stomach health. Emphasizing this through public health campaigns can drastically shift dietary habits towards more protective options, thereby reducing rates of stomach cancer for future generations.

Unlock the Secret Benefits of Cheesy Cauliflower Casserole for Health

Update Discover the Cheesy Cauliflower Casserole: A Nutritional PowerhouseAs we delve into the vibrant realm of nutritious eating, one dish that stands out for its creamy indulgence and health benefits is the cheesy cauliflower casserole. With its combination of melted cheeses, crunchy bacon, and indulgent creaminess, this dish manages to turn a humble vegetable into a star attraction on any dinner table, especially for health-conscious adults and fitness enthusiasts.The Health Benefits of CauliflowerCauliflower is more than just a low-carb alternative; it is rich in vitamins C, K, and numerous antioxidants that help support the immune system. Its high fiber content promotes digestive health and assists in weight management—making it a perfect canvas for comforting recipes like the cheesy cauliflower casserole. When roasted, cauliflower takes on a deeper flavor profile, transforming blandness into a rich, nutty taste that enhances the dish's appeal.Why Cheese and Bacon? The Balancing Act of FlavorsThe inclusion of ingredients like reduced-fat cream cheese and bacon introduces a unique balance of flavors. While bacon contributes something savory and rich, the cream cheese elevates the dish with its luxe texture without overwhelming its health-oriented aspects. It's important to note that opting for reduced-fat and Greek yogurt not only decreases calories but also maintains that creamy essence that we all crave. This casserole is as comforting as it is nutritious, offering a sense of satisfaction that extends beyond just filling a stomach.Crafting Your Own Cheesy Cauliflower CasseroleThe allure of the cheesy cauliflower casserole lies not just in its flavor but also in its adaptability. To prepare this dish, start with a base of roasted cauliflower florets, seasoned with garlic powder and a hint of nutmeg for depth. Mix in the cream cheese and Greek yogurt for the creamy element, and finish with shredded Gruyere and Parmesan for melt-in-your-mouth deliciousness. To maximize health benefits, you can customize the ingredients—substituting an array of seasonal vegetables or incorporating different herbs and spices for a personal touch.Whole Foods: Embracing Nutritional IntegrityAdopting a diet rich in whole foods can significantly impact mental health and overall well-being. As highlighted in contemporary nutritional science, integrating dishes like cheesy cauliflower casserole can make healthy eating feel less like a chore and more of an enjoyable culinary experience. By framing nutritional choices through the lens of pleasure—rather than sacrifice—individuals can cultivate a more positive relationship with food.Conclusion: Comfort Meets Nutritional ValueAs we explore the boundaries of home cooking, the cheesy cauliflower casserole stands out as a beacon of possibility—nourishing, comforting, and indulgent without the guilt. Prepare it for a family dinner or a holiday gathering, and watch as it becomes a favorite among diners, serving both as a delicious entrée and a nutritional ally. So why not bring a little love and health to your table with this delightful dish? Your body—and taste buds—will thank you.

Understanding Safe Produce: Insights from the 2025 AFF Farm Tour

Update The Importance of Safe Produce: Insights from the AFF Farm TourEarlier this month, as part of a media team including fellow dietitians, I had the invaluable opportunity to participate in the Alliance for Food and Farming’s (AFF) Safe Fruits & Veggies Farm Tour in California’s Salinas Valley. This unique experience allowed us to engage directly with farmers, researchers, and food safety experts, providing clear insights into modern agriculture's science and innovations that ensure safety for consumers.Revisiting Nutrition: How Farming Practices Impact DietOur tour included stops at several farms, where we examined the processes behind producing healthy fruits and vegetables. During our visit to Naturipe, we learned about the role of beneficial pests in sustainable farming practices. These 'good bugs' are crucial in protecting crops from harmful pests, exemplifying how farmers utilize science to maintain an ecological balance. Instead of viewing agriculture as a dichotomy of 'chemicals vs. no chemicals,' it's imperative to recognize the nuanced approach that relies on both nature and technology.Innovative Techniques in Crop HarvestingAt D’Arrigo California, we witnessed the modern methods used in harvesting romaine and broccoli rabe. Automated harvesting machines were not only enhancing efficiency but also ensuring the safety of workers by reducing physical labor. These advancements highlight the continuous efforts to merge technology with traditional practices for improved outcomes. Additionally, the outropping practice of returning leftover romaine leaves back into the soil stood out for its environmental benefits, enriching the soil while simultaneously minimizing food waste.Combating Misinformation: A Journey Through Facts and RealityThroughout the tour, we frequently encountered a recurring theme: misinformation around produce safety. This misunderstanding often stems from social media trends and sensational media claims, such as the popular 'Dirty Dozen' list which incorrectly implies that conventionally grown produce is unsafe. However, evidence shows both organic and conventionally grown fruits and vegetables are safe for consumption. Farmers adhere to stringent, science-based standards for pesticide use, underscoring their commitment to public health. The health benefits associated with a high intake of fruits and vegetables significantly overshadow the minimal risks linked to pesticide residue.The Role of Farmers in Food SafetyEvery farmer we engaged with consistently expressed a profound sense of responsibility in providing safe, nutritious food to consumers. This shared commitment translated into transparent practices that prioritize both quality and safety. Farmers' dedication reflects centuries of agricultural advancement and aligns with the health-conscious choices that consumers strive for today.Incorporating Fresh Produce into a Nutritious DietGiven the insights gained from the AFF Farm Tour, it is clear that understanding where our food comes from can reshape our dietary choices significantly. Consuming a diverse array of fresh fruits and vegetables can bolster overall health, reduce the risk of chronic diseases, and promote better weight management. As individuals striving for improved health, it serves us well to embrace scientific insights and rely on produce, whether organic or conventional, as staples in our diets.Final Thoughts: Bridging the Gap Between Knowledge and ChoicesIn conclusion, the recent AFF Safe Fruits & Veggies Farm Tour has reinforced the vital message that all consumers can benefit from incorporating more fruits and vegetables into their diets. The evidence is abundant: not only are these foods safe, but they also serve as nutritional powerhouses that support long-term health. As we navigate a landscape often riddled with misinformation, let us commit to making informed and evidence-based choices for our plates and health.
